Record Latino Turnout in Texas Primary Raises Blue State Questions

via NPR News·17h ago

Latinos helped Texas Democrats set a new record for primary turnout, yet the state remains a historical stronghold for Republicans. Analysts question whether this surge is sufficient to turn the state blue given its long-standing white whale status. The demographic shift represents a critical test for the national party's expansion strategy in the South.
